Discover LudwigThe phrase "a decrease in measurement"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ing a reduction in the size, quantity, or extent of something that is being measured.
Example: "The study showed a significant decrease in measurement of the pollutant levels over the past year."
Alternatives: "a reduction in measurement" or "a decline in measurement".
